Understanding the Legend: Chanel Antaeus
Chanel Antaeus, first launched in 1981, is a powerhouse in the world of men's fragrances. It's a fragrance that evokes strong opinions; some adore its bold, assertive character, while others find it overwhelming. Regardless of individual preference, its impact on the perfumery landscape is undeniable. It's a classic fougère, a fragrance family characterized by a blend of lavender, coumarin, oakmoss, and geranium. However, Antaeus transcends a simple categorization. Its complexity lies in the masterful layering of these notes, creating a fragrance that is both sophisticated and surprisingly multifaceted.
The original formulation, often referred to as the "vintage" Antaeus, is highly sought after by collectors and fragrance enthusiasts. This is due, in part, to changes in IFRA (International Fragrance Association) regulations, which have restricted the use of certain materials, notably oakmoss, a key component in the original Antaeus's signature earthy and mossy base. These changes have undeniably altered the scent profile of the modern formulation, leading many to search for a fragrance that captures the magic of the original.
